    I have same pc but my specs are i5 2500 and ram 4gb can i change it's cabinet pls tell me ?

    • @TechDweeb
      @TechDweeb  2 года назад +1

      Yup! That's a standard ATX sized motherboard, you won't have an issue. Although you'll need to use the same PSU because it's proprietary.

    • @s.imon_riley
      @s.imon_riley 2 года назад +2

      @@TechDweeb i want to add aio to new cabinet +total 8gb ram and graphic card 1050ti will installed psu be sufficient for that is there any way to change psu

    • @TechDweeb
      @TechDweeb  2 года назад +1

      The included PSU may be enough, hard to say though depending on if the 1050 ti needs external power, or how much juice your AiO needs. If you are upgrading the PSU you'll need an adapter for the motherboard power connection (google "lenovo 14 pin power supply adapter" and you'll find them).
